Profile
Personal
- Resided in Corte Madera, California in 1953.
- Self-identified as being of English ancestry.
Pre-professional career
- Graduated from Tamalpais Union High School in 1951.
- Was a member of the baseball, basketball, track and tennis teams in high school.
- Attends the College Of Marin during the off-season.
Achievements
- Led the 1952 Kansas-Oklahoma-Missouri League outfielders in fielding average with .973.
Contract signing
- Was signed to his first contract by Bill Brenzel of the Brooklyn Dodgers.
Source
- 1953 California League Gold Book (Fifth Edition).
